205 Sports Bar & Grill Store locator Louisiana

205 Sports Bar & Grill stores located in Louisiana: 1

205 Sports Bar & Grill store locator Louisiana displays complete list and huge database of 205 Sports Bar & Grill stores, factory stores, shops and boutiques in Louisiana. 205 Sports Bar & Grill information: map of Louisiana, shopping hours, contact information.

Search all 205 Sports Bar & Grill stores located in Louisiana

Specify 205 Sports Bar & Grill store location:

Go to the city 205 Sports Bar & Grill locator